次の方法で共有


DispatchSource.ProcessMonitor クラス

定義

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

public class DispatchSource.ProcessMonitor : CoreFoundation.DispatchSource
type DispatchSource.ProcessMonitor = class
    inherit DispatchSource
継承
DispatchSource.ProcessMonitor
継承
DispatchSource.ProcessMonitor

注釈

このディスパッチ ソースは、プロセスの終了、フォーク、超過、または通知を監視できます。

コンストラクター

DispatchSource.ProcessMonitor(Int32, ProcessMonitorFlags, DispatchQueue)

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

DispatchSource.ProcessMonitor(IntPtr)

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

DispatchSource.ProcessMonitor(IntPtr, Boolean)

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

プロパティ

Handle

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
IsCanceled

指定したソースが取り消されたかどうかを確認します。

(継承元 DispatchSource)
MonitorFlags

観察されたイベントを決定します。

ProcessId

監視対象のプロセス ID

メソッド

Activate()

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
Cancel()

ディスパッチ ソースを非同期的に取り消します。

(継承元 DispatchSource)
Check()
古い.

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
Dispose()

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
Dispose(Boolean)

DispatchSource オブジェクトによって使用されるリソースを解放します。

(継承元 DispatchSource)
Equals(Object)

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
GetHashCode()

このオブジェクトのハッシュコードを返します

(継承元 DispatchObject)
InitializeHandle(IntPtr)

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 NativeObject)
Release()

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
Resume()

ディスパッチ ソースを再開します。

(継承元 DispatchSource)
Retain()

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
SetCancelHandler(Action)

キャンセル ハンドラーを提供します

(継承元 DispatchSource)
SetEventHandler(Action)

ディスパッチ ソースでイベントを受信したときに実行するハンドラーを指定しました。

(継承元 DispatchSource)
SetRegistrationHandler(Action)

登録ハンドラーを提供します

(継承元 DispatchSource)
SetTargetQueue(DispatchQueue)

この種類のディスパッチ ソースは、状態変更のプロセスを監視します

(継承元 DispatchObject)
Suspend()

ディスパッチ ソースを中断します。

(継承元 DispatchSource)

適用対象